What should I do if my dog suddenly urinates red urine?

Solutions for dogs suddenly peeing red urine:
1. If it is caused by traumatic bleeding during estrus, the owner should not worry too much and give the dog Just provide the dog with nutritional supplements and take relevant care.
2. If it is caused by food or drug poisoning, timely medical treatment is required to save the dog’s life through infusion and gastric lavage.
3. If it is caused by a urinary system disease, anti-inflammation should be carried out under the guidance of a veterinarian, and surgical treatment should be performed if necessary.
4. If it is caused by a systemic disease, the dog should be taken to the doctor for examination and treatment in time, and targeted medication should be administered.
Reasons for dogs suddenly peeing red urine:
1. Dogs peeing red urine may be caused by urinary system disease.
2. It is also possible that the puppy ate some food that caused poisoning and hemolysis, resulting in hematuria.
3. It is also possible that the leg-hugging and rubbing movements that occur during the dog's estrus period may cause damage to the urethral opening, thereby causing traumatic bleeding.
4. It may also be caused by diseases such as heart failure, Henoch-Schonlein purpura, leukemia, and uremia.
